puter

(Αγγλικός)

  1. (declension-3, three-termination) rotten, decaying
  2. (declension-3, three-termination) crumbling, friable

Προφέρεται ως (IPA)
[ˈpʊ.tɛr]
Ετυμολογία (Αγγλικός)

From Proto-Indo-European *puH-; compare Sanskrit पूयति (pū́yati, “stinks, rots”), Ancient Greek πῦον (pûon, “discharge from a sore”), πύθω (púthō, “to rot”), Gothic 𐍆𐌿𐌻𐍃 (fuls, “foul”), Old English fūl (“foul”) (whence English foul), from the same root.
